Title: Copy Supervisor

Location: New York, NY

Department/Discipline: Copy

The Copy Supervisor assists in creating a comprehensive copy platform for assigned accounts. The Copy Supervisor should demonstrate knowledge of the Client's business and begin contributing strategic input into marketing/advertising initiatives.

Primary Job Responsibilities

Assist in creating comprehensive copy platform for each assigned account

Work as a team with art directors to develop conceptual approaches to meet Client objectives

Demonstrate sound understanding of marketing

Develop and contribute strategic input into marketing/advertising initiatives

Demonstrate thorough knowledge of Client's business

Attend regular status meetings

Prepare and submit work for Med/Legal and DDMAC approval

Demonstrate adequate understanding of market research to create test materials and effectively attend research

Attend relevant trade shows and share learning's with team

Develop positive, productive relationships with appropriate members of Client/Agency team

Maintain positive relationships with Editorial and Project Management

Demonstrate high level of professional craftsmanship and superior writing skills

Be aware of, and familiar with, medical and scientific information that pertains to Agency brands

Maintain awareness of current advertising, marketing, and other communications

Demonstrate the ability to work in various forms of media

Write with minimal direct supervision

Manage, mentor and supervise Junior Copywriters and Copywriters, if applicable

Present effectively and clearly communicate creative concepts to sell Agency work to Clients

Follow jobs from startup into production

Review/edit copy within group to ensure that it is accurate, on strategy and creatively excellent

Route all copy to Associate Creative Director or Creative Director for review before it goes to client

Function autonomously on a day to day basis; but involve supervisor in major decisions

In person client travel is required

About Harrison and Star

Harrison and Star is a healthcare advertising agency that provides marketing and advertising services to p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ies. The company offers a range of services including brand strategy, creative development, digital marketing, and market research. Harrison and Star was founded in 1986 and is headquartered in New York, New York.
